I got some upgrade ram from an ebay store and it says compatible with the 500, 1000, and 2500.

I installed it in my 500 and I keep getting nothing but errors/crashes. When I start it up it says 128 MB, so I know it installed correctly, but why all the errors? It works just fine again when I take it out. I even upgraded the OS to the latest version and it's still doing it. If i play around with some pads an error will pop up, and if i go to trim mode an error pops up about 75 percent of the time. What is wrong?

Should I try going with a different ram brand to see if that's the problem?

I dont know about using a third party stick because mine came installed. But the first thing I would do personally is hit up the ebay seller. If he guaranteed you a compatible RAM, then thats what you should have gotten and it sounds like its either bad or not compatible.
I'm under the impression that although there are many ram sticks with the same specs, not all of them will work. The person who sold it to you may have sold you a stick with the right specs, but is only assuming that its compatible because of the specs and might not have actually tested it in an MPC. A bulk reseller might just check to see if the ram is good, although they may not even do that to save on the labor and just intend to replace anything that gets returned. Have them either replace it with another one, maybe a different brand, or get a refund.

The reason why it keeps resetting is because the memory stick is loose. This also happend to me and wut I did was put a piece of plastic so the memory stick is in place...I dont know why this happens, I called MPC and told them of the problem and told me that there is nothing wrong with the MPC itself. I think its just cause the RAM slot is so cheap..Hope that helps!
